Modpacks and Mod Compatibility:
Modpacks are curated collections of mods that offer a specific gameplay experience. They often include a selection of mods that work together to enhance various aspects of Minecraft, such as exploration, technology, magic, or adventure. When searching for modded servers, pay attention to the modpacks they offer. Ensure that the server supports the modpack you are interested in and that the mods are compatible with each other. Modpacks can be found on platforms like CurseForge or Technic, and server descriptions will often specify the modpacks they use.

Server Stability and Performance:
Modded gameplay can be resource-intensive, and as a result, some servers may experience performance issues or instability. It's essential to consider the server's stability and performance when selecting a modded Minecraft server. Look for servers with dedicated hardware, sufficient RAM allocation, and a track record of stable performance. Server descriptions and player reviews can provide valuable insights into server stability and performance, helping you make an informed decision.
